Elmo Leaves Australia to do other Stuff

After 10 years with Vision Christian Radio based in Brisbane, Craig ‘Elmo’ Johnstone is returning home to New Zealand. He leaves his role as Vision’s Radio Content Manager to take on a new position with the news organisation Stuff Ltd (stuff.co.nz) as the Head of Audio Operations. Stuff has launched a new division to grow in the area of digital audio and has already started to make its mark, winning Podcast of the Year for The Commune (see pic below) at the New Zealand Podcast Awards. Apart from Elmo’s duty as Vision’s Radio Content Manager he was also heard filling in on regular air shifts as well as presenting news.
